Audio CD As my first upload I have chosen the wonderful ic production of Strauss' DIE SCHWEIGSAME FRAU (The Silent Woman) by Günther Rennert filmed live in Munich in 1972 featuring Kurt Moll as Sir Morosus (note: the Orfeo CD release captures the same production one year earlier with Kurt Böhme as Sir Morosus). Richard Strauss DIE SCHWEIGSAME FRAU (The Silent Woman) Komische Oper in drei Aufzügen nach Ben Jonson von Stefan Zweig

Sir Morosus: Kurt Moll Seine Haushälterin: Martha Mödl Der Barbier: Barry McDaniel Henry, Neffe des Sir Morosus: Donald Grobe Aminta, seine Frau: Reri Grist Vanuzzi, Direktor der Operntruppe: Benno Kusche Isotta: Lotte Schädle Carlotta: Glenys Loulis Morbio: Albrecht Peter Farfallo: Max Proebstl

Chor und Orchester der Bayerischen Staatsoper Conductor: Wolfgang Sawallisch

Inszenierung: Günther Rennert Fernsehregie: Karlheinz Hundorf

TV-broadcast from the Nationaltheater München, 1972 transfered from VHS
